INCOME OF REGISTERED CHARITIES IN ENGLAND AND WALES 2000

At the end of 2000 there were 185,381 charities on our Register. Of these, 25,536 were subsidiaries or branches of other charities. This means that there were 159,845 "main" charities on the Register.

NB These figures include 2424 "group" charities. Group charities are separate charities but share the same registered number because they have been grouped together for ease of administration.

The Register showed at the end of 2000 that the total annual income of all registered main charities was £24,561,235,983..

When this income is broken down by individual charities we find that many are very small organisations indeed, and that the financial wealth of registered charities, measured by their annual income, is concentrated in just a few very large charities. This is demonstrated in the following figures:

  • approximately 66% of registered charities have an income of £10,000 or less each year. They represent nearly two thirds of registered charities but have less than 2% of the annual income recorded.
  • approximately 5% of charities receive nearly 90% of the total annual income recorded.
  • The largest 336 charities (only 0.21% of those on the Register) attract approximately 42% of the total annual income.
